What animal looks like a monkey?

Looking a bit like a monkey, kinkajous are often mistakenly called primates. They do have many traits and features like those of primates. But kinkajous are carnivores in the family Procyonidae, which includes raccoons, coatis, ringtails, and olingos.

Are humans considered simians?

The simians (infraorder Simiiformes) are the “higher primates” familiar to most people: the Old World monkeys and apes, including humans, (together being the catarrhines), and the New World monkeys or platyrrhines. Simians tend to be larger than the “lower primates” or prosimians.

When did the simians split into apes and monkeys?

The remaining simians (catarrhines) split 25 million years ago into Old World monkeys and apes (including humans ).

What kind of primate is a simian or anthropoid?

The simians or anthropoids or higher primates are an infraorder ( Simiiformes) of primates containing the parvorders Platyrrhini and Catarrhini, which consist of the superfamilies Cercopithecoidea and Hominoidea (including the genus Homo ).
